Answer:

Options are not clear.

See explanation

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

C = (-4,1)

D = (3,3)

m : n =5:2

Required

The y coordinate

When a line is divided into segments, by ratios.

The formula is:

(x,y) = (\frac{mx_2 + nx_1}{m + n},\frac{my_2 + ny_1}{m + n})

By comparison:

y = \frac{my_2 + ny_1}{m + n}

Where:

y_1 = 1; y_2 = 3

m : n =5:2

So, we have:

y = \frac{5*3 + 2*1}{5 + 2}

y = \frac{15 + 2}{7}

y = \frac{17}{7}

Josie found a job with an annual salary of $67.3K. What is her monthly pay, rounded to the nearest dollar?
Zina [86]

Answer:

$5,608

Step-by-step explanation:

Since there are 12 months in one year, divide her annual salary by 12.

$67,300/12 = $5,608.33 ≈ $5,608

Josie makes $5,608 per month.
